Adaptive automatic control system with PI-controller frequency tuning


  • Александр Васильевич Степанец National Technical University of Ukraine “Kyiv Polytechnic Institute” Politehnichna 6, Kiev, Ukraine, 03056, Ukraine
  • Дария Андреевна Моторина National Technical University of Ukraine “Kyiv Polytechnic Institute” Politehnichna 6, Kiev, Ukraine, 03056, Ukraine



adaptive tuning, local systems, PI-controller, static object, test harmonic signal


Application of adaptive control systems, based on selftuning controllers with a test periodic signal is considered in the paper. The main purpose of the study is to develop a new adaptive control algorithm since the technological process maintenance quality directly affects the automatic control system profitability. To implement the control algorithm, digital controllers, based on microprocessors, allowing to realize complex mathematical processing of the input data can be used.

The methods for implementing the adaptive control systems with harmonic input signal, using the method of frequency-division of control channels and self-tuning are discussed. The method of quick adaptive tuning of one-loop local automatic control systems using test harmonic signal is given in the paper. The considered control object must have self-regulation properties and medium persistence. To identify the control object, modern error estimate prediction method used.

The method is based on analyzing the properties of the system output signal and calculating PI-controller settings, guaranteeing aperiodic transient of the set parameters. When optimizing the PI-controller settings, direct quality indicators of transient of closed-loop control system are estimated.

The results of developing the adaptive control algorithm can be applied in one-loop control systems with simple local technological objects, and can also serve as a basis for further research of control systems, which use harmonic signals to obtain more information about the control object

Author Biographies

Александр Васильевич Степанец, National Technical University of Ukraine “Kyiv Polytechnic Institute” Politehnichna 6, Kiev, Ukraine, 03056

Candidate of technical science

Cogeneration Faculty

Дария Андреевна Моторина, National Technical University of Ukraine “Kyiv Polytechnic Institute” Politehnichna 6, Kiev, Ukraine, 03056


Cogeneration Faculty


  1. Ротач, В. Я. Теория автоматического управления теплоэнергетическими процессами [Текст]: уч. для вузов / В. Я. Ротач. – М.: Энергосамиздат, 1985. – 296 с.
  2. Visioli, A. Practical PID-Control [Text] / A. Visioli. – Springer-Verlag London Limited, UK, 2006. – 322 p.
  3. Hägglund, T. PID Controllers: Theory, Design and Tuning [Text] : 2nd Edition / T. Hägglund, K. J. Åström. – Instument Society of America, USA, 1995. – 352 p.
  4. Теоретические основы построения эффективных АСУ ТП [Электронный ресурс] / ТулГУ, фак. кибернетики. – Режим доступа: – 23.07.2002. – Загл. с экрана.
  5. Goodwin, C. G. Control System Design [Text] / C. G. Goodwin, S. F. Graebe, M. E. Salgado. – Prentice Hall, USA, 2004. – 911 p.
  6. Спицын, А. В. Исследование адаптивных регуляторов с частотной самонастройкой в среде Simulink [Текст] / А. В. Спицын, Л. Е. Кохановский, Б. Ю. Сорокин // Журнал «Известия ТулГУ». Технические Науки. – 2010. – № 2-2. – С. 153–161.
  7. Спицын, А. В. Высококачественная адаптивная система управления с ПИ-регулятором [Текст] / А. В. Спицын, В. М. Мазуров // Журнал «Известия ТулГУ». Серия «Вычислительная техника, автоматика, управление». – 1998. – № 2. – С. 11–17.
  8. Мовчан, А. П. Адаптивні та параметрично-оптимальні системи управління [Текст] : навч. посібник, ел. вид. / А. П. Мовчан, О. В. Степанець. – К. : КПІ, 2011. — 108 с.
  9. Степанець, О. В. Адаптивні системи автоматичного керування для теплоенергетичних об’єктів [Текст] / О. В. Степанець, А. П. Мовчан // Восточно-Европейский журнал передовых технологий. – 2012. –Т. 3, № 11 (57). – C. 56–61.
  10. O’Dwyer, A. Handbook of PI and PID controller tuning rules. [Text] :2nd Edition / A. O’Dwyer. – Imperial college press, Ireland, 2006. – 562 p.
  11. EE 531 – System Identification [Electronic resources] / Chulalongkorn University, Department of Electrical Engineering. – Available at:, 2010.
  12. Lecture Notes for a course on System Identification, v2012 [Electronic resources] / Uppsala University, Department of Information Technology. – Available at:, 2012.
  13. Rotach, V. Y. (1985). Theory of automatic control of heat power processes, Moscow, USSR: Energosamizdat, 296.
  14. Visioli, A (2006). Practical PID-Control. Springer-Verlag London Limited, UK, 322.
  15. Hägglund, T., Åström, K. J., (1995). PID Controllers: Theory, Design and Tuning. 2nd Edition. Instument Society of America, USA, 352.
  16. Tula State University (2002, July 7). Theoretical base for the effective APCS. Available at: Retrieved from
  17. Goodwin, C. G., Graebe, S. F., Salgado, M. E. (2004). Control System Design. Prentice Hall, USA, 911.
  18. Spistyn, A. V. (2010). Study of adaptive frequency self-tuning controllers in the Simulink. Proceedings of Tula State University, 2-2, 153-161.
  19. Spistyn, A. V. (1998). High quality adaptive control system with PI-regulator. Computer technology, automation, control, 2, 11-17.
  20. Movchan, A. P. (2011). Adaptive and parametric optimalcontrol system. Kiev, Ukraine, 108.
  21. Stepanets, O. V. (2012). Adaptive automatic control system for heat and power objects, East European Journal of Enterprise technologies, 57(3), 56-61.
  22. O’Dwyer, A. (2006). Handbook of PI and PID controller tuning rules. 2nd Edition. Imperial college press, Ireland, 562.
  23. Chulalongkorn University (2010, January 30). EE 531 – System Identification. Available at: Available at://
  24. Uppsala University (2012, September 10). Lecture Notes for a course on System Identification. Available at: Retrieved from



How to Cite

Степанец, А. В., & Моторина, Д. А. (2014). Adaptive automatic control system with PI-controller frequency tuning. Eastern-European Journal of Enterprise Technologies, 2(9(68), 45–48.



Information and controlling system